One of the most
rewarding creative aspects of digital media production is the design & execution of motion graphics. This can be a very
simple thing like a motion “lower-third” (the graphics
in the lower third of the screen that identify a speaker or location),
or a sophisticated visual effect like a CGI (computer- generated image)
of a new procedure or internal working of the human body.
However, it must said that
the over-use and exploitation of graphics & effects
can do more damage to a production than having none. We’ve
all seen those cheesy cable commercials where effects are piled on
without reason or taste. More is not always better. But the subtle,
elegant, and appropriate application of graphics, animation & effects
can act like punctuation to a visual presentation.
In order to understand a complex idea, people, of all walks of life
and educational backgrounds, need to see it. Illustrations and animations
make evident the notion that a picture is indeed worth a thousand words.
